Hirschau is a village in Tübingen district in Baden-Württemberg, Germany. Since 1971, it is an outer district of the city of Tübingen. Hirschau has a population of 3297 on an area of 6.17 km2.

Wurmlingen is a suburban district of Rottenburg am Neckar in the administrative district of Tübingen in Baden-Württemberg. It is famous for its chapel, located atop a hill, which is the subject of a famous poem by Ludwig Uhland.
